Key Improvements to the Paralleling Pin
- A shallow tip ensures more stable positioning in the osteotomy after the pilot drill (d1.5 mm).
- An extended profile on both sides improves handling, while added depth markings with numbers allow quick visual inspection.
- Additional recesses make it easier to verify position and depth on X-ray images.
Optimized Depth Gauges
- An extended handle improves handling, and a shallow tip ensures more stable positioning in the osteotomy after the d1.5 pilot drill.
- A reduced central step, indicating the diameter of the narrowest prosthetic abutment, allows unrestricted use in narrow interdental spaces.
- Recesses facilitate verification on X-ray images.
